Police looking for gunman in latest armed robbery

Honolulu police are looking for a suspect who held up a Kalihi business at gunpoint last night.

Police said the robbery happened at about 7:20 p.m. They did not give a description of the suspect or an exact location of the business.

It’s not clear if this robbery is connected to other recent armed robberies.

Police said a gunman robbed a downtown business yesterday morning using a silver semi-automatic pistol at about 5:20 a.m. A witness heard the sound of a gunshot and saw a man fleeing the area, police said.

On Saturday, three men robbed a convenience store on Kalakaua Avenue at about 12:40 p.m. and brandished either a handgun or BB gun, police said.

The men took cash and an employee’s purse and fled in a stolen car, police said.

Another armed robbery was reported Friday when a gunman held up Soon’s Kal-Bi Drive-In at the Salt Lake Shopping Center.

Police said the suspect, a man in his 30s, entered the back of the restaurant at 9:25 p.m. after it closed and pulled out a handgun.
